Left, A 1966 view from the Pier Head looking towards Birkenhead with a Mersey Ferry and a Blue Funnel Ship waiting for high water to enter the lock system of Birkenhead Docks, centre & right, 1969, United States Lines early Container Ship "American Lark" Working at Gladstone Graving Dock, now used by Pandoro Services to & from Ireland.

Left, this view from the mid fifties shows the type and size of vessel trading between Ireland and the Port of Garston pictured from Otterspool Promenade, right returning almost fifty years later very little had changed, sailing boats now use the much improved condition of the water, Anglers fish from the river wall, what ever happened to the shelters along the prom ?

     

During the 1980's freight trains returned to the Liverpool Dock Estate, pictured left a pair of Class 20 Diesel Locomotives haul a coal train through Gladstone Dock towards the Strand Road Junction,

Left, A Class 40 leaves Royal Seaforth's Freightliner Terminal with empty container wagons.
